WebNov 28, 2024 · The first example is relatively straightforward, because a mutation arising in one specific gene is the sole cause of Huntington disease (Bates et al., 2002).The second example is complicated, because only a small proportion of breast cancer is caused by inherited genes, and there is more than one candidate gene (Eeles et al., 2004).This … WebThe court will NOT accept private genetic testing as evidence in a paternity case unless the test has been ordered by the court. If the court orders genetic testing, it will provide the named parents with the information they need to get the tests done. The court will not accept genetic tests done at home or in a private medical facility.
